Rutilated Quartz

🔹 Description
Rutilated Quartz is a variety of quartz that contains needle-like inclusions of rutile, a titanium dioxide mineral. These inclusions can appear in various colors, including golden, red, silver and black, and may be distributed randomly or in bundles. The presence of rutile inclusions often enhances the value of the quartz, making it a sought-after gemstone .

🔹 Origin
Major sources include Brazil, Madagascar, India, Pakistan and the USA.

Enhydro Quartz

🔹 Description
Enhydro Crystals are quartz formations that contain water, air or gas bubbles trapped millions of years ago. Some have visible moving bubbles, often seen under light. The stillness of the ancient water gives these crystals a deeply introspective and mystical energy making each specimen a natural time capsule.

🔹 Origin
Notably found in Pakistan, Madagascar, Namibia and the USA.

Herkimer Diamond

🔹 Description
Despite their name, Herkimer Diamonds are not true diamonds but are valued for their diamond-like appearance. These are naturally double-terminated quartz crystals known for their exceptional clarity, brilliance and hardness. Some contain enhydro bubbles, black carbon inclusions or even rainbow prisms, making them uniquely multifaceted in both structure and energy.

🔹 Origin
Exclusively found in Herkimer County, New York, though similar formations exist in Arizona, China and Afghanistan (but cannot be called “Herkimer”).
